Jennett Named to Executive Committee

 

TAMIU Logo
 

Dr. Charles Jennett, Texas A&M International University president, has been named to the Council of University Presidents and Chancellors Executive Committee.

Dr. Jennett will represent institutions with student enrollment of up to 5,000 students for the period October 1998 to October 1999.

The nine-member executive committee is composed of five newly-elected representatives from institutions spanning from up to 5000 to over 20,0000 students.

The committee is chaired by Dr. Barry Thompson, chancellor of The Texas A&M University System, Vice Chairman Max Castillo of the University of Houston-Downtown, Secretary-Treasurer Dan Angel of Stephen F. Austin State University, and Past Chair Diana Natalicio, The University of Texas-El Paso.
